Output 62b5e93b993f4c7403637a7b679a2a349ea619ce5e3ca6253edb9deff72fddf6:1

value
1477282
script pubkey
OP_0 OP_PUSHBYTES_20 dd45666e0d6b83adc97d2ca3b534ca0ce404795d
address
ltc1qm4zkvmsddwp6mjta9j3m2dx2pnjqg72amukvxl
transaction
62b5e93b993f4c7403637a7b679a2a349ea619ce5e3ca6253edb9deff72fddf6
spent
true